Task Panes Shortcut Keys in MS Access

Vijay Shukla6719 05-Apr-2013
Work with task panes
Key
Description

F6          

 

Move to a task pane from another pane in the program window. (You may need to press F6 more than once.)

CTRL+TAB           

When a menu or toolbar is active, move to a task pane. (You may need to press CTRL+TAB more than once.)

TAB or SHIFT+TAB

When a task pane is active, select the next or previous option in the task pane

CTRL+DOWN ARROW

Display the full set of commands on the task pane menu

DOWN ARROW or UP ARROW

Move among choices in a selected submenu; move among certain options in a group of options

SPACEBAR or ENTER

Open the selected menu, or perform the action assigned to the selected button

SHIFT+F10

Open a shortcut menu; open a drop-down menu for the selected gallery item

HOME or END

When a menu or submenu is visible, select the first or last command on the menu or submenu

PAGE UP or PAGE DOWN

Scroll up or down in the selected gallery list

CTRL+HOME or CTRL+END

Move to the top or bottom of the selected gallery list

In the Help task pane
Key
Description

F1

Display the Help task pane.

F6

Switch between the Help task pane and the active application.

TAB

Select the next item in the Help task pane.

SHIFT+TAB

Select the previous item in the Help task pane.

ENTER

Perform the action for the selected item.

DOWN ARROW and UP ARROW

In a Table of Contents, select the next and previous item, respectively.

RIGHT ARROW and LEFT ARROW

In a Table of Contents, expand and collapse the selected item, respectively.

ALT+LEFT ARROW

Move back to the previous task Pane.

ALT+RIGHT ARROW

Move forward to the next task Pane.

CTRL+SPACEBAR

Open the menu of Pane options.

CTRL+F1

Close and reopen the current task pane.

RIGHT ARROW

Expand a +/- list.

LEFT ARROW

Collapse a +/- list.

In the Help window  

TAB

Select the next hidden text or hyperlink, or Show All or Hide All at the top of a topic

SHIFT+TAB

Select the previous hidden text or hyperlink, or the Browser View button at the top of a Microsoft Office Web site article

ENTER

Perform the action for the selected Show All, Hide All, hidden text, or hyperlink

ALT+LEFT ARROW

Move back to the previous Help topic.

ALT+RIGHT ARROW

Move forward to the next Help topic.

CTRL+P

Print the current Help topic.

UP ARROW AND DOWN ARROW

Scroll small amounts up and down, respectively, within the currently-displayed Help topic.

PAGE UP AND PAGE DOWN

Scroll larger amounts up and down, respectively, within the currently-displayed Help topic.

ALT+U

Change whether the Help window appears connected to (tiled) or separate from (untiled) the active application.

SHIFT+F10

Display a menu of commands for the Help window; requires that the Help window have active focus (click an item in the Help window).

Send e-mail messages

ALT+F+D+A

Send the active database object as an e-mail message

CTRL+SHIFT+B

Open the Address Book

ALT+K

Check the names in the To, Cc, and Bcc boxes against the Address Book

TAB

Select the next box in the e-mail header or the body of the message when the last box in the e-mail header is active

SHIFT+TAB

Select the previous field or button in the e-mail header
